Common Biblical Interpretations of This Dream

1. Unresolved Emotional Wounds

One common ex husband at night dream interpretation is that your heart is still processing pain from the marriage, separation, or divorce. The dream may not mean you want him back. It may simply show that your mind and spirit are still sorting through what happened.

Biblically, healing often involves bringing hidden pain into the light. If the dream stirs sadness, anger, regret, or fear, consider praying honestly about those emotions and seeking wise support if needed.

2. A Call to Forgiveness

Dreaming about an ex-husband may highlight the need to forgive, release bitterness, or stop carrying an old offense. Forgiveness in the Bible does not always mean reconciliation or renewed trust. It means releasing the desire for revenge and allowing God to deal with what you cannot control.

If the dream repeats or leaves you emotionally heavy, ask yourself: Am I still replaying old conversations? Am I still waiting for an apology? Am I allowing the past to shape my current relationships?

3. Reminder of a Past Covenant

Because marriage is a covenant relationship, an ex-husband may appear in a dream as a symbol of a former bond. This does not automatically mean the bond should be restored. It may mean the relationship had a major spiritual and emotional impact on your life.

In this sense, ex husband at night dream symbolism may represent commitment, broken trust, responsibility, old identity, or a chapter of life that shaped who you are today.

4. Fear of Repeating the Past

If you are dating, remarried, or considering a new relationship, dreaming about your ex-husband at night may reflect fear of repeating past mistakes. Your subconscious may be comparing your current situation with what you experienced before.

Spiritually, this can be a prompt to seek wisdom, set healthy boundaries, and invite God into your decisions rather than letting fear control you.

5. A Need for Closure

Sometimes the dream appears because closure was never fully reached. Perhaps conversations were left unfinished, apologies were never exchanged, or the divorce ended with confusion. The dream may bring those emotions to the surface so you can process them in a healthier way.

Does Dreaming About Your Ex-Husband Mean God Wants You Back Together?

Not necessarily. A dream alone should not be used as the foundation for a major relationship decision. In the Bible, guidance is confirmed through wisdom, Scripture, prayer, godly counsel, peace, and the fruit of a situation.

If the relationship involved betrayal, manipulation, abuse, or repeated harm, a dream should never be used to ignore safety, boundaries, or wise counsel. God’s guidance does not require you to return to a harmful situation.

Instead of asking only, Does this mean we should reunite?, ask deeper questions: What is God revealing about my heart? What needs healing? What lesson have I not fully received? What boundary needs to remain in place?

How to Respond Spiritually

A biblical response should be prayerful, grounded, and wise. You do not need to panic or assume the dream has one fixed meaning.

  • Pray for clarity: Ask God to reveal what needs healing or release.
  • Examine your emotions: Notice whether the dream brought peace, fear, grief, anger, or longing.
  • Compare with Scripture: God’s direction will not contradict biblical wisdom.
  • Seek counsel: Talk with someone spiritually mature and emotionally safe.
  • Protect boundaries: Do not contact an ex impulsively because of a dream.
  • Journal the pattern: Write down recurring themes, not just isolated images.
